Quant Trading Strategy: RAVI Reversals with Ichimoku Conversion and Shadows on CRL
Based on the backtesting results of the trading strategy from November 5, 2022, to November 5, 2023, the profit factor was 0.5, indicating that the strategy generated half the profit compared to the losses incurred. The annualized ROI stood at -12.2%, implying a negative return on investment over the one-year period. The average holding time for trades was approximately 3 days and 21 hours. With an average of 0.44 trades per week, the strategy remained relatively inactive. Out of the 23 closed trades, only 26.09% were winning trades. However, despite the negative ROI, the strategy outperformed the buy and hold approach by generating excess returns of 8.79%.

Unveiling Charles River Laboratories' Fundamentals
CRL, short for Charles River Laboratories, is a leading contract research organization. With over 70 global locations, it provides essential products and services to support the drug discovery and development process. Founded in 1947, CRL offers a comprehensive range of preclinical and clinical laboratory services. From drug safety assessments to analytical testing, CRL's expertise spans various therapeutic areas, including oncology, neuroscience, and immunology. Unlocking Profit Potential: Golden Cross Trading Unveiled
The golden cross trading strategy is a popular method used by investors to identify potential buy signals in the stock market. It involves the crossover of two moving averages, typically the 50-day and 200-day averages. When the shorter-term moving average surpasses the longer-term average, it creates a golden cross. This is seen as a bullish signal, indicating a possible upward trend in the stock's price. Investors use this strategy to make informed decisions about when to buy or sell a stock. For example, if the stock of CRL forms a golden cross, it could suggest a potential buying opportunity. However, it is important to note that no trading strategy guarantees success, and it is crucial to consider other factors before making investment decisions.

When interpreting divergences between the Golden Cross and other technical indicators in CRL trading, it is crucial to analyze the context. A Golden Cross occurs when a short-term moving average crosses above a long-term moving average, indicating a bullish trend. However, if other indicators like the Relative Strength Index or Moving Average Convergence Divergence show overbought conditions or weakening momentum, it could suggest caution despite the Golden Cross. Traders should consider the overall market conditions, volume, and additional indicators to make informed decisions and avoid relying solely on one indicator.
